purchases

Purchase history without accounting smoke

Purchases show what was bought: a reading, add-on, gift, membership, or future premium scroll.

planned

promise

Separate user-facing purchases from internal accounting events.

value

People see what they paid for and return to the result quickly.

privacy

Do not expose finance_events, stripe_events, cost, or internal IDs.

Purchase card

Each purchase should have human labels.

  • Product name.
  • Date.
  • Status.
  • Next destination.
  • Receipt or help if available.

Archive connection

A purchase should lead to the reading, scroll, or gift key.

  • Open result.
  • Download later.
  • Send gift.
  • View terms.

Empty state

No purchases yet. Free doors are available in Daily Hall and Tarot.

nearby rooms

Other account doors